The Photon Fuzz gets its name from an active component in the circuit that utilizes infrared light to control the fuzz distortion element. Light is made up of photon particles, so the name represents the action that is at the core of this fuzz design.
Standard Features:
• Small footprint design: 4.5” by 3.5”
• Activation footswitch (stomp switch) with true bypass when the pedal is not active
• Octave footswitch (stomp switch) to activate the octave distortion feature
• Drive, Bite, and Level controls to shape the fuzz tone
• 3-band active EQ
• Dry blend control with configurable low-pass filter
• Octave distortion control with configurable low-pass filters
• Pre-fuzz high-pass filter settings of 55Hz, 110Hz, or 220Hz
• Dry blend low-pass filter settings of full band (off), 160Hz, or 1600Hz
• Octave distortion low-pass filter settings of full band (off), 500Hz, or 4000Hz
